: A consistently updated resource that provides multiple mirror links if the main ones are taken down.
If the specific game proxies are also blocked, you can try using a general web proxy like CroxyProxy
Proxies can sometimes be slower than the main site. Try switching to a server region (e.g., US East, Germany, Sydney) that is geographically closest to you.